So I got my motor running and went out for a test run. Every thing went well until I was about to call it good then the motor stopped moving forward and reved up I had no forward or reverse. So I guess I got to take it apart does anyone know what might be the problem is there a form with directions on how to do this? Thanks for the help!

Re: 1970 6hp evinrude

Most likely, a sheared propeller drive pin. Part number 307949. Made of stainless steel, not brass.

Re: 1970 6hp evinrude

Hitting something on the water would do it. I acquired my 1970 6hp Johnson because it had a broken drive shaft. My buddy hit a log and the drive shaft broke. He was tired of messing with the motor, so I got it for free. I seem to remember this one broke just above the water pump, so that may be the weak point of the shaft. PN 381026, but you really need to look at the salvage yards listed in the "Top Secret Thread" at the top of this forum, or ebay, unless you just have $238 burning a hole in your pocket.
